I literally got a text at 10:12pm tonight with a link to a supposed offer on my listing. Don’t know who this person is and links from unknown persons are super sketchy these days. Glad I checked and saw other people’s responses.
Sent me a text with a link to an offer in my listing. I did NOT click the link. Text signed Ryan D. And did not otherwise identify himself and so was not expecting the offer so no way this is legit.
Offer on my listing. Scam!!
Scam caller, falsely claims to have written an offer. The California Association and National Association of Realtors should have these people in violation, however I don’t believe their licensed. Do not reply this number.
Claimed to have an offer for a property I just listed on MLS. This came immediately after I launched the listing.
